3.3 VLVTTL/LVCMOS to Differential LVPECL Translator MC10EPT20, MC100EPT20 The MC10EPT20 is a 3.3 V TTL/CMOS to differential PECL translator. Because PECL (Positive ECL) levels are used, only +3.3 V www.onsemi.com and ground are required.
